One of newest 3500�s on the market!

The 3500�s were finished to standards rarely seen in today�s production boats.

This Tartan boasts epoxy construction and additional headroom over earlier models.  Stand-out features include: Painted topsides, full cherry interior; full Raymarine instruments including radar, plotter and auto pilot; Tides track for main, outboard lift, windlass and refrigeration. 

This is a great chance to own a late model 3500 with only 120 original hours!

The Biggest Pros and Cons

The 2004 Tartan 3500 is a well-regarded sailboat that combines classic design with modern performance and comfort. Here are some of the key pros and cons of this model:

Pros

Solid Construction: Built with high-quality materials and craftsmanship, the Tartan 3500 offers durability and a robust feel on the water.

Performance-Oriented Design: With a well-balanced hull and efficient sail plan, it delivers responsive handling and good speed, making it enjoyable for both cruising and club racing.

Comfortable Interior: The 3500 features a thoughtfully laid-out cabin with ample headroom, comfortable berths, and practical storage, suitable for extended cruising.

Easy Handling: Equipped with user-friendly sail controls and a manageable rig, it’s accessible for short-handed sailing.

Good Resale Value: Due to its reputation and build quality, the Tartan 3500 tends to hold its value well over time.

Cons

Limited Cockpit Space: While functional, the cockpit is somewhat compact compared to larger cruisers, which may feel cramped with a bigger crew.

Older Systems: Being a 2004 model, some onboard systems and electronics may require updating or maintenance to meet modern expectations.

Moderate Load Capacity: The design focuses on performance, so heavy cruising gear and supplies can affect sailing characteristics.

Price Point: As a high-quality build, initial purchase costs and maintenance expenses can be higher relative to some other boats in its size range.
